Cytomegalovirus in HIV-Positive Pregnant Women Increases Risk of Mother-to-Child Transmission
- HIV-positive pregnant women with detectable cytomegalovirus (CMV) are more than 5 times more likely to transmit the virus to their infant, a new study ...
